Dollar falls to one-month low vs yen

June 24 (Reuters) – The dollar fell to a one-month low against the yen on Thursday as the greenback stayed pressured by the U.S. central bank’s pledge to keep rates low for some time. The dollar fell to 89.63 yen JPY=, its lowest since late May.

“Price action in the likes of dollar/yen remains poor, my order board suggests some more weakness to come in dollar/yen with an initial target 89.10 yen,” one London-based spot trader said. (Reporting by Neal Armstrong and Tamawa Desai)
